Alternative spelling of raccoon.Raccoon in Spanish translation: mapache. Raccoon in Spanish translation is mapache. Raccoons have a black side-to-side mask over their eyes and also have a tail with several rings darker than their fur. Their two front legs are thin and closely resemble human hands, this special characteristic makes them very dexterous.

Pura vida — Hello/Goodbye/Thank you/You’re welcome (lit. “pure life”) You’ll hear pura vida used as a greeting, a goodbye or a way to say “thank you” or “you’re welcome.”. It’s basically like the Costa Rican “aloha.”. It’s a positive phrase about seizing the moment and enjoying life.

Used in: all Spanish-speaking countries. Resaca is the most common Spanish way to say “hang over” or “hung over.”. Most people will know what you mean when you refer to resaca since it’s considered the “standard” Spanish term for this concept. The literal translation of resaca in English is “to re-take out.”.
